Cen-Peco also makes a racing only oil which has more zinc in it as well. Pretty easy to get, i just call the local distributor and say "bring me 3 cases" and he delivers to my house. Rotella is my second choice, i figure if my friend can run it in his pulling tractor (yes i live in the boonies and know people who do tractor pulls) then its going to hold up to a 911 race motor. In my 993, nothing but Mobile-1 20-50.
